1967 Ford Mustang Owned by a former Mustang Judge and '67-only
Concourse Mustang Restorer who is selling his 'E'-movie car replica
with less than 200 miles since completion. Of course this is the
Gone-in-60-seconds Replica for the movie starring Nick Cage (can't
say the name for copyright reasons).It has a 390GT V8, 5 Speed
Trans (not 4 speed like the movie car), REAL Shelby functional
Rollbar, Correct Wheels. Spin-tech exhaust ported thru rocker
spoilers. Fold down rear seat. Pwr Disc brakes. Power Steering,
Interior is NEW NEW NEW. Old Aire AC (like Vintage Air---blows ice
cold). Sold on notarized bill of sale (Alabama cars after before
1976 do not have titles, but can get a title in any OTHER state.
VERY powerful. Starts on 1st turn of key every time. Perfect
rumble. Not obnoxious, but everyone knows when this one starts up.
These generally command north of $140k+/- and this is like new in
all respects as a frame-up build. Please Note The Following
